Get in touch with the expressive, tactile, and satisfying experience of fingerpainting- at any age! Local artist Regina Dorfmeyer inspires us with her unique approach to painting.
During this one-day workshop, Regina will share her artwork, including expressive portraiture and floral painting. Students will create highly-textured acrylic paintings in vivid, rich colors. Our fingertips will be our paintbrushes!
The studio will be filled with flowers to paint, or you can bring a personal photo as your subject matter. All materials provided. Bring your creativity and join us for a unique, hands-on, expressive painting experience!
Regina E. Dorfmeyer is a 68-year-old self-taught artist. She is a visually impaired finger painter, wife and mother from Cleveland, Ohio. Regina discovered art later in life, ironically after her sight began to deteriorate. She was born highly myopic, and by the age of thirty-three she was completely blind in her right eye and developed degenerative myopia in her left.
Regina is a prolific painter, creating vibrant, textural, impressionistic finger paintings. Her oil painting entitled Hey Sparky! is currently part of the Art Possible Ohio’s Accessible Expression Exhibit as it tours the state. She is an exhibiting artist at Cleveland’s Deep Roots Experience, and a Beck Center featured artist at the annual Lakewood Arts Festival.
